Sir Julian Day Rose (born March 1947) is a British man known for his work in organic farming. He holds a special title called a Baronet. A Baronet is like a knight, but the title can be passed down in the family. Sir Julian is the 5th and 4th Baronet in his family's history.
He is famous for changing his family's large property, the Hardwick Estate in South Oxfordshire, England, to follow organic farming rules. He did this in 1975. This means he grew crops and raised animals without using harmful chemicals.

What is Organic Farming?
Organic farming is a way of growing food and raising animals that respects nature. It avoids using man-made chemical fertilizers, pesticides, and genetically modified organisms (GMOs). Instead, organic farmers use natural methods to keep the soil healthy and control pests.
Why is Organic Farming Important?
- Healthier Soil: Organic farming helps keep the soil full of good nutrients. This makes plants stronger and healthier.
- Cleaner Environment: It reduces pollution in water and air because fewer chemicals are used.
- Biodiversity: It helps protect different types of plants, animals, and insects. This keeps the ecosystem balanced.
- Better Food: Many people believe organic food tastes better and is healthier for you.
Sir Julian's Work at Hardwick Estate
Sir Julian Rose took over the Hardwick Estate, which is a large piece of land in England. He decided to make a big change there. In 1975, he started transforming the estate into an organic farm.
This was a big step because organic farming was not as common back then. He showed that it was possible to run a large farm using natural methods. His work helped inspire other farmers to consider organic ways.
A Family Title: Baronet
Sir Julian Rose holds a title called "Baronet." This is a special British title that is passed down through families. It is an honor that shows a family's history and importance.
Sir Julian inherited two Baronet titles from his family. This means his family has a long history of receiving these honors. He is known as the 5th Baronet of Montreal and the 4th Baronet of Hardwick House.
